SEQUOYAH NUCLEAR PLANT (SON) - UNIT 1 STEAM GENERATOR (SG) TUBE PLUGGING l
As required by SON Technical Specification (TS) 4.4.5.5.a, this submittal provides l
notification of SG tube plugging during the Unit 1 Cycle 7 refueling outage. The l
in-service inspection of the Unit 1 SG tubes was completed on October 20,1995. In accordance with SON TS 4.4.5.5.b, TVA will submit a special report of the results of this inspection on or before October 19,1996.
Enclosed is a summary of the tubes plugged during the Unit 1 Cycle 7 refueling l
outage.
